Where is Aizkorri?
Where is Aizkorri located?
Aizkorri, Euskadi, Spain (approx. 42.95135°, -2.325342°)
Where is Aizkorri on the map?
{"latitude":42.95135,"longitude":-2.325342,"title":"Aizkorri"}